Solutions

Armed with a plan and a list of necessary outdoor garden materials, the Johnsons set out to take on each obstacle head-on:

1. Space Optimization

To make the most of their limited space, they turned to vertical gardening. They set up wall planters along one side of their outdoor patio and incorporated hanging pots filled with dynamic flowers like petunias and fuchsias. By making the most of vertical space, they developed an illusion of depth without sacrificing ground area.

2. Budget-Friendly Choices

Understanding that quality does not constantly equate to high prices, the https://blogfreely.net/galenafqfu/top-10-important-tools-for-every-outdoor-garden-enthusiast Johnsons focused on economical options:

    Compost bins: They developed DIY garden compost bins utilizing recycled pallets which not only helped reduce waste but likewise supplied nutrient-rich soil for their plants. Native plants: They investigated native plants that thrived in Colorado's climate-- such as sagebrush and various lawns-- which required less water and maintenance.

3. Weather Resilience

To battle fluctuating weather:

    Irrigation systems: They installed a drip irrigation system that permitted efficient watering throughout hot spells while reducing water waste. Seasonal planning: The family planned garden rotations that included perennials for summertime blossoms and cold-resistant plants such as kale for fall harvests.
